2012-02-14 85 views
14

我碰到織物模塊 - 它非常酷。這對我來說很有用。現在我遇到了一個問題,如何從結構腳本中收集輸出?蟒蛇織物登錄

# cat fabfile.py 
from fabric.api import * 
from fabric.contrib.console import confirm 

env.hosts = ['localhost' , '172.16.10.112','172.16.10.106'] 
env.user='testuser' 
env.password = 'testuser' 
@parallel 
def uptime(): 
    run('uname -a') 

我想用日誌記錄模塊,結構和使用它們的代碼本身內部.-不想使用普通重定向像「工廠的正常運行時間&> log.out」

回答

13

它看起來像fabric本身不使用logging

Issue#57是關於一個已經打開,但恐怕直到它固定的,你需要堅持一些在GitHub上的分支與變化重定向或看看這樣做:

+0

感謝您的鏈接。我會嘗試使用他們的代碼。 – 2012-02-14 08:17:39

+0

第二個鏈接現在已損壞/隱私。 – cevaris 2014-07-09 16:55:38

+1

@cevaris感謝您的評論。是的,它看起來像存儲庫不再可用。我不刪除鏈接,但使用刪除線格式來清除。 – jcollado 2014-07-11 21:43:36